Transaction 5aa31998fff2f8435ed68f3790ea99cf2469eb43ae13c3eaebccbf4849b95a24

3 Input
2 Outputs
  • 5aa31998fff2f8435ed68f3790ea99cf2469eb43ae13c3eaebccbf4849b95a24:0
  • value  20449
    address  17ZT259RG6GSQS8k9Q3hNaWryX7eXjbeRW
  • 5aa31998fff2f8435ed68f3790ea99cf2469eb43ae13c3eaebccbf4849b95a24:1
  • value  646219
    address  3BVr16RaQXcZaH6qLrhpYWcMihs8rtWqry